Delivery of a tissue derived extracellular matrix gel modulates early fibro-adipogenic cell behavior and improves recovery following both acute and chronic atrophy muscle injury

<title>Abstract</title><p>In this study we examined the potential of muscle derived extracellular matrix (ECM) gel prepared from skeletal muscle as a treatment strategy for acute and chronic degenerative atrophy. We conducted experiments to evaluate the gel’s effectiveness in both a mouse hindlimb unloading (HU) model (disuse atrophy), and on a rabbit shoulder rotator cuff tear (RCT) model (diseased atrophy).
